Given the following all-integer linear programming problem:
Max 3x1 + 10x2
s.t.2x1 + x2 < 5
x1 + 6x2 < 9
x1 - x2 > 2
x1,x2 > 0 and integer
a.Solve the problem graphically as a linear program.
b.Show that there is only one integer point and that it is optimal.
c.Suppose the third constraint was changed to x1 - x2 > 2.1.What is the new optimal solution to the LP? To the ILP?
Pleasure Principle
A concept in psychoanalytic theory referring to the instinctive drive to seek pleasure and avoid pain.
Reality Principle
A psychoanalytic concept where the ego seeks to satisfy the id's desires in realistic and socially appropriate ways.
